Antioxidants are compounds that play an important role in preventing the impact of free radicals that cause various degenerative diseases. Synthesized antioxidants have carcinogenic properties over a long period of time, hence the need for natural sources of antioxidants that have fewer side effects. Jukut pendul grass (Kyllinga nemoralis) is one of the wild plants that has potential as a natural antioxidant. This study aims to compare the antioxidant activity of ethanol extract, n-hexane fraction, ethyl acetate fraction, and water fraction of jukut pendul grass (Kyllinga nemoralis). The steps of this research were samples of jukut pendul grass (Kyllinga nemoralis) obtained from Kota Baru, South Kalimantan in maceration with 70% ethanol then fractionated using 3 solvents of different polarity. Antioxidant activity testing was performed with a Uv-Vis spectrophotometer using the DPPH method at a wavelength of 515 nm. The results showed that the IC50 value of ethanol extract was 79,842 + 14,275 µg/mL, n-hexane fraction 95,632 + 8,152 µg/mL, ethyl acetate fraction 42,616 + 1,972 µg/mL and water fraction 67,384 + 11,678 µg/mL. Based on the IC50 value, jukut pendul grass (Kyllinga nemoralis) has antioxidant activity with the highest activity in the ethyl acetate fraction.
